Spreadsheet Software
Spreadsheet software like Microsoft Excel or Google Sheets can also be used to calculate time since a specific date. You can enter the dates into separate cells and use formulas to calculate the difference. For example, in Excel, you can use the formula =TODAY()-DATE(2023,2,15) to find the number of days between February 15, 2023, and the current date. Spreadsheet software offers more flexibility and customization options, allowing you to perform more complex calculations and analysis.
